The balanced reaction is : 3 CuS (s) + 8 HNO3 (aq)
3 CuSO4 (aq) + 8 NO (g) + 4 H2O
(l)
We have to check the oxidation number of each element before and after reaction

From the table, we see that oxidation number of sulfur changes from -2 to +6
This means each sulfur atom loses 8 electrons.
Since there are 3 sulfur atom in the balanced equation, therefore, total atoms lost by sulfur = 3 * 8 = 24 electrons
